Roll Call Vote #35 · 101st Congress · Session 2 · Mar 20, 1990, 7:21 PM (ET)
On the Motion to Table S.Amdt. 1344 to S.Amdt. 1293 to S. 1630 (Clean Air Act Amendments of 1990 Clean Air Employment Transition Act)
Amendment S.Amdt. 1344 (To require an alternative-fuels program for the areas with the worst ozone non-attainment.)
